Siniat dB/Knauf Sound Proof Board – Acoustic Plasterboard for Sound Insulation 

Siniat dB Board/Knauf is a high-performance acoustic plasterboard designed for use in areas where sound insulation is critical. Denser, stronger, and heavier than standard plasterboard, it delivers excellent noise reduction alongside improved fire resistance.

Ideal for stud partitions, wall linings, and ceiling systems, Siniat dB Board is commonly used in residential and multi-occupancy buildings, including apartments, hotels, and shared accommodation. It is particularly well suited to separating walls and partitions where enhanced acoustic performance is required.

Key features & benefits

  • Provides sound reduction of up to 49 dB when installed as a single 15 mm layer to each side of a partition system

  • Achieves 30 minutes fire resistance with a single-layer partition system

  • Dense core improves acoustic performance compared to standard plasterboard

  • Meets and exceeds Part E Building Regulations for acoustic performance

  • Suitable for stud partitions, lining systems, and ceiling applications
